Transaction 683976eb8e196de221a6aaaff55724c2f978541cfc8a33623c69ee0d786fad0e
1 Input
1 Output
-
683976eb8e196de221a6aaaff55724c2f978541cfc8a33623c69ee0d786fad0e:0
- value
- 23900
- script pubkey
- OP_0 OP_PUSHBYTES_20 fc4acc6e43a2e124efe0bc07646a2048e834f14c
- address
- bc1ql39vcmjr5tsjfmlqhsrkg63qfr5rfu2vuy3qq8